Comment by OneSweetSin:
*Critique Club*

This shot has a lot of potential if all the little minor things are corrected. Cropping in tighter will get rid of the reflections on the wall from the bottles, take a little more time and make sure your focus is sharp and clear, it seems a bit soft but might even be correctable using an unsharpening mask in post editing also I am thinking you may have taken this in low light and a tripod can also help with the focusing. Also when taking something like this make sure you get all specks of dirt off the surface there are two black spots in the image that probably can be wiped away.

As for meeting the challege it doesn't really say Home Sweet Home it says wine cellar to me. Take your time and work on focusing, also if you need help correcting minor things in post editing just ask, cause most of the problems in your image are easily corrected with Photoshop or PaintShopPro.

Keep practicing and don't be afraid to experiment, welcome to DPChallenge also =o) wish my first entry would have scored as well as yours did.
